Zhuo Huang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Zhuo Huang has authored 172 papers receiving a total of 3.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 72 papers in Molecular Biology, 50 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 20 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Zhuo Huang's work include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(36 papers), Ion channel regulation and function (27 papers) and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(14 papers). Zhuo Huang is often cited by papers focused on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(36 papers), Ion channel regulation and function (27 papers) and Neuropeptides and Animal Physiology (14 papers).
